cn.push_back(num); vector<int>::iterator tier=cn.begin();/*每次获得容器的第一个数据, 此处不能在main()函数开始部分声明,否则获得的第一个数据永 远是空数据。*/ array[i][j]=*tier; cn.clear();//清空容器数据 } } for(i=0;i<3;i++) { for(j=0;j<3;j++) { cout<<array[i][j...
vertex 临时值;操作vertex(临时值);G.push_back(临时值);
> svvec( 10 ),表示元素个数。初始化方式有两种,数组和push_back结果一 题目 关于vector初始化问题下面那个是非法的? 答案 答:vector初始化方式有四种:1. vector v(10); 表示创建size为10的vector,每个元素执行默认初始化;2. vector v(10,1);表示创建size为10的vector,每个元素初始化为1;3. vector v{1...
接下来,你需要遍历数组中的每个元素。这通常可以通过一个循环来实现,比如for循环或while循环。 将每个数组元素使用vector的push_back方法添加到vector中: 在遍历数组的过程中,你可以使用vec.push_back(element)将每个元素添加到vec中。 以下是一个完整的示例代码,展示了如何将一个整数数组的内容推送到一个空的std:...
array.push_back( 3 );for( vector::size_type i=array.size()-1; i>=0; --i )// 反向遍历array数组{cout 相关知识点: 试题来源: 解析 首先数组定义有误,应加上类型参数:vector array。其次vector::size_type 被定义为unsigned int,即无符号数,这样做为循环变量的i为0时再减1就会变成最大的整数...
vector的push_back()和emplace_back()的区别 如何计算空间中点到线段距离 如何判断点在三角形内 GPU渲染 发布于 2024-02-26 17:06・IP 属地北京 写下你的评论... 登录知乎,您可以享受以下权益: 更懂你的优质内容 更专业的大咖答主 更深度的互动交流 ...
out.push_back( (float)audioBlock[i] * rcpShortMax ); } } 现在我完全期望它能提供与原始代码完全相同的性能。然而,突然循环现在采用900usec(即它比其他实现快100usec)。 谁能解释为什么这会带来更好的表现? resize() 是否初始化新分配的向量,其中reserve只分配但不构造?这是我唯一能想到的。 PS这...
array.push_back(1 ); array.push_back(2 ); array.push_back(3 ); for(vector::size_type i=array.size()-1; i>=0; --i ) // 反向遍历array数组 { cout << array[i] << endl; }答案 查看答案发布时间:2024-06-04 更多“以下反向遍历array 数组的方法有什么错误?vector array;array.push_...